UNITED NATIONS COMMAND DEPUTY COMMANDER LT. GEN. ANDREW HARRISON VISITS THE PHILIPPINES

24 February 2023 - Lt. Gen. Andrew Harrison, Deputy Commander of the United Nations Command (UNC) based in the Republic of Korea visited the Philippines on 24 February 2023.
The UNC Deputy Commander met with Undersecretary Carlos D. Sorreta of the Department of Foreign Affairs. He likewise met with officials from the Department of National Defense, the Armed Forces of the Philippines, and the National Defense College of the Philippines.
During the visit, Lt. Gen. Harrison provided a briefing on the role of the United Nations Command and the evolving situation in the Korean Peninsula. The visit is also part of the UN command’s efforts to actively engage with all sending states to the Korean War.
The Philippines continues to actively engage the UN Command. Ambassador Theresa Dizon-De Vega represents the Philippines in the monthly Ambassador’s Roundtable meetings held by the UN Command in the Republic of Korea.
The Philippines is the fifth country in the world and the first country in Asia to heed the call of the UN to provide military assistance to South Korea during the Korean War through five Battalion Combat Teams known as the Philippine Expeditionary Forces to Korea (PEFTOK). With a total number of 7,420 personnel, PEFTOK was the third ground forces to enter Korea, following the US and the United Kingdom. END
EMBASSY AND MWO-SEOUL HOLD WORKSHOP FOR OFWS ON KOREA IMMIGRATION AND INTEGRATION PROGRAM (KIIP)

22 February 2023, Seoul – Filipino EPS workers attended the Information Workshop on Korea Immigration and Integration Program (KIIP) and HRD Vocational Skills Training on 12 February 2023 at the Embassy’s Sentro Rizal Hall.
The activity was organized by the Philippine Embassy through the Migrant Workers Office – OWWA, in cooperation with the Itaewon Global Village Center (IGVC) in Seoul as part of the skills development support program for OFWs in Korea.
Due to the high number of registered participants, two (2) batches of the said information session were held on the same day.
In her Opening Message, Ambassador Ma. Theresa B. Dizon – De Vega welcomed the keen interest of the participants in further advancing their Korean language and skills proficiency through the KIIP and HRD trainings. “We want to support your plans to successfully register and enroll in the programs offered by the Korean government to foreign workers, and to increase your chances of qualifying for employment opportunities for skilled visa categories and other long-term occupations that may be available in the future”, the Ambassador said. She added that the pioneering information workshop was prompted by the pronouncements of the Employment and Labor Minister during his meeting with the Ambassadors of the EPS-sending countries last December om the important of skills advancement, and the request of participants for continued assistance during the subsequent online sharing forum with the EPS workers held on 15 January 2023.
Director Katherine Ann Corteza of the IGVC, who was the main speaker of the workshop, led the participants in going through the step-by-step procedures of registering and enrolling in the online system of the KIIP. She also provided them with practical tips in navigating the system, and in choosing their respective level, schedule, and training center location. FilCom leaders Mr. Neon Rodney Queman, and volunteers from the Filipino EPS Workers Association (FEWA) and Pinoy Iskolars in Korea (PIKO) assisted the participants during the actual workshop and enabled them to create their respective accounts and be ready to enroll for their level test and/or KIIP training.
Labor Attaché Ma. Celeste Valderrama also provided the participants with an introduction to the vocational trainings offered to EPS workers under the HRDK Happy Return Program, and other trainings offered by various migrant support centers in Korea and MWO-OWWA, and how to avail of them. END
AMBASSADOR DIZON-DE VEGA PARTICIPATES IN THE 15TH ANNUAL MEETING OF THE COUNCIL OF THE ASEAN-KOREA CENTRE

18 February 2023 – Ambassador Theresa Dizon–De Vega, in her capacity as Council Director for the Philippines, participated in the 15th Annual Meeting of the Council of The ASEAN-Korea Centre on 16 February 2023 held at the Lotte Hotel Seoul.
The Ambassador congratulated the AKC for organizing the first face-to-face Meeting since the onset of the COVID-19 pandemic. She likewise commended the AKC for sustaining the activities that promoted ASEAN-Korea relations during a challenging period and gave her congratulations to both the outgoing Chair of Cambodia and the new Chair of Indonesia.
The Ambassador reaffirmed that the Philippines would continue to cooperate closely with the AKC in the years ahead, and looked forward to working together to further promote mutual understanding and exchanges, noting that the Philippines’ participation in ASEAN Familiarization Tour in FY2022 was particularly productive. PH AND ROK HOLD SENIOR-LEVEL BILATERAL TALKS, REAFFIRM STRONG PARTNERSHIP

20 February 2023 –The Philippines and the Republic of Korea (ROK) reaffirmed their friendly and mutually beneficial ties and discussed ways to further elevate their bilateral cooperation to new heights at the 8th PH-ROK Policy Consultation on 17 February 2023 in Seoul.
Foreign Affairs Undersecretary for Bilateral Relations and ASEAN Affairs Ma. Theresa P. Lazaro led the Philippine delegation, while the ROK side was headed by 1st Vice Minister of Foreign Affairs Cho Hyundong.
Both sides had in-depth discussions in areas of mutual concern such as defense and security, maritime engagement; trade, investment, energy, nuclear power, infrastructure, science and technology, information and communications technology cooperation, climate change, and people-to-people exchanges with a focus on tourism and consular cooperation.
They also exchanged views on regional and international developments including ASEAN-ROK cooperation, the West Philippine Sea, Korean Peninsula, Ukraine crisis, and cooperation in the international and multilateral arena.
Philippine Ambassador Theresa Dizon-De Vega enumerated several projects planned in celebration of the 75th anniversary of the establishment of PH-ROK diplomatic relations in March 2024 to March 2025. The activities will highlight the major aspects of the relations in many areas.
In pursuing projects and activities under various fields of cooperation, Undersecretary Lazaro said that “not only will we [PH and ROK] walk together, we will run together” towards their common goals and objectives.
The meeting also moved the two countries closer to formalizing the elevation of their bilateral relations into a Strategic Partnership, and provided significant impetus to strengthen and expand cooperation on wide-ranging areas of engagements. The Philippines and Korea will commemorate 75 years of diplomatic relations in 2024.
The PH-ROK Policy Consultations is the main forum for extensive dialogue between the two countries’ foreign vice-ministers to discuss a wide range of issues aimed at advancing effective cooperation towards the attainment of common goals and mutually-beneficial interests.
Joining Undersecretary Lazaro as members of the Philippine delegation from Manila were Assistant Secretary Nathaniel B. Imperial, Deputy Undersecretary Hans Mohaimin Siriban, and Director Pamela Durian Bailon.
Third Secretary and Vice Consul Reisha Olavario, Commercial Counselor Jose Ma. Dinsay, and Defense Attache Col. Enriqueto Deocadez Jr. of the Philippine Embassy in Seoul also joined as members of the Philippine delegation. END
